In 2012, Andre Blumberg set off by himself, to run all four of Hong Kong’s iconic ultra distance trails in just four days. 298km and over 14,500m of climbing later, one of the hardest ultra marathons in the world – the Hong Kong Four Trails Ultra Challenge – was born.
Following the journeys of multiple participants, Four Trails takes an in-depth look into the minds of those who take on such an incredible feat of endurance. From the fastest runner to the slowest, each has their own set of unique goals and motivations providing the viewer with unparalleled access and insights into what it takes to achieve the impossible.

About Four Trails:
298km and over 14,500m of elevation gain over the four longest trails in Hong Kong. Nonstop, unsupported and with no music device or trekking poles. To be a Survivor you must complete the distance in under 72 hours, but to become a Finisher you have 60 hours. Only a handful of people have ever Finished - 6% to be exact.

About the Post-Screening Panelists:
Jeri Chua is the Founder of Red Dot Running Company and the first-ever female participant to complete the challenge in 2016. She has inspired many women to follow in her footsteps since.
Abimanyu Shunmugam has participated in the challenge for three consecutive years - eventually becoming the first Singaporean Finisher in under 60 hours in 2020.
Scott Pugh is the Co-Founder and Host of the Endurance Asia Podcast. He has participated twice and now training for the 2026 edition.
